Department Manager
Colliers Engineering & Design is seeking a Department Manager to lead our Civil / Site team in Boston, MA! The Department Manager is responsible for the professional, technical, management, marketing, administrative, and financial aspects of their department and represents the firm as an expert in their specific department field. Manages the department in order to provide cost-effective services to various department managers, project managers, staff, and other employees in a manner which produces an adequate profit for the company. At Colliers Engineering & Design, our people are our most important resource. That's why we are committed to providing all our employees with a safe, comfortable work environment, potential for career advancement, and the ability to impact society through their projects as well as Company sponsored activities. This dedication begins with supporting a work life balance through a generous compensation package that includes : company paid medical, dental, and vision coverage; paid pregnancy disability leave; short- and long-term disability insurance; life insurance; a company-matched 401(k) / Roth; paid time off that includes parental and military leave; employee referral and professional license bonuses and a straight time policy that compensates exempt employees for billable hours worked in excess of 40 billable hours within a work week. We have also created an internal culture that provides the resources and technology needed to encourage personal and professional growth opportunities through reimbursement for education; a free in-house resource for hundreds of educational and self-enrichment courses; mentorship program; wellness program; Women's Organization and ongoing philanthropic opportunities.
